Question: How much do you agree or disagree that strong patriotic feelings in your country strengthen your country's place in the world?
Choices: "Strongly agree" "Agree" "Neither agree nor disagree" "Disagree" "Strongly disagree"
Data: % of "Strongly agree" "Agree"
